Overview
A plastic vacuum generator is a compact device designed to create vacuum pressure using compressed air, primarily for industrial automation tasks. Unlike metal variants, its plastic construction offers advantages such as reduced weight, resistance to corrosion, and lower cost. It operates on the Venturi principle, where high-speed compressed air flow creates a vacuum at the suction port. These generators are widely used in packaging, electronics assembly, and robotic applications due to their reliability and ease of integration. Their modular design allows for quick installation and minimal maintenance, making them a preferred choice for B2B buyers seeking efficient vacuum solutions.
Structure and Working Principle
The plastic vacuum generator consists of an air inlet, nozzle, suction port, and exhaust outlet. When compressed air enters the inlet, it accelerates through the nozzle, creating a low-pressure zone (vacuum) at the suction port. This vacuum is then used to grip or hold objects via suction cups or other attachments. The Venturi effect is central to its operation, requiring no moving parts, which enhances durability. Some models include silencers to reduce noise and filters to prevent contamination. The absence of electrical components also makes it safe for explosive environments.
Key Features
Plastic vacuum generators stand out for their lightweight design, which reduces load on robotic arms or automated systems. Their corrosion-resistant construction ensures longevity in humid or chemically aggressive environments. Energy efficiency is another advantage, as they consume compressed air only during operation. Many models feature adjustable vacuum levels and flow rates, allowing customization for specific tasks. Noise levels are typically lower than metal counterparts, and their modularity simplifies repairs or upgrades. These attributes make them ideal for industries prioritizing clean, quiet, and low-maintenance equipment.
Application Areas
These devices are extensively used in packaging lines to handle lightweight materials like plastics, paper, or foils. In electronics manufacturing, they secure delicate components during assembly or testing. Automotive and pharmaceutical industries employ them for precise part placement or labeling. Robotic systems integrate plastic vacuum generators for pick-and-place operations, leveraging their quick response times. They are also common in medical device production, where hygiene and precision are critical. Their versatility makes them suitable for any scenario requiring reliable, non-marking vacuum gripping.
Maintenance and Precautions
Routine maintenance involves inspecting air filters and cleaning suction ports to prevent blockages. Ensure the compressed air supply is dry and free of particulates to avoid nozzle wear. Regularly check for leaks in the vacuum lines, as these reduce efficiency. Avoid exceeding the recommended air pressure, as it can damage internal components. For prolonged use, consider models with self-cleaning features. Storage should be in a dust-free environment, and spare parts like O-rings should be kept on hand for quick replacements.
B2B Procurement Guide
When sourcing plastic vacuum generators, evaluate the required vacuum level (measured in kPa or inHg) and flow rate (l/min) to match your application. Verify compatibility with existing compressed air systems, including pressure and hose fittings. Reputable suppliers often provide performance charts for comparison. Consider modular designs for scalability and ease of integration. Bulk purchases may qualify for discounts, especially for standardized models. Always request material certifications (e.g., FDA compliance for food-grade applications) and warranty terms. Lead times and after-sales support are also critical factors for industrial buyers.
